Warriors fans can expect more soaring-finishes and a glorious mullet for at least the next two years with wing Dallin Watene-Zelezniak extending his contract at the Kiwi NRL club.
The Warriors announced this afternoon Watene-Zelezniak will remain at the club until at least the end of 2025 after signing a new one-year contract to extend his stay.
Watene-Zelezniak originally joined the Warriors midway through the 2021 season from the Bulldogs but after a quiet 2022, he discovered career-best form this year and scored 24 times, beating the club’s 20-year-old record of 23.
Along the way, Watene-Zelezniak's acrobatic finishes and equally-striking hairdo garnered plenty of attention as he was named a Dally M Winger of the Year.
“Dallin has made a tremendous impact on and off the field since joining us in the challenging times when we were based in Australia,” said Warriors general manager recruitment, pathways and development Andrew McFadden.
“Like a number of players, he really flourished once we returned home for the 2023 season.”
As well as making the Dally M Team of the Year, Watene-Zelezniak was voted by his peers as one of the wingers in the RLPA’s Dream Team of the Year. He was also a finalist for the One New Zealand Warriors’ top award, the Simon Mannering Medal.

“What Dallin showed to everyone is how much it meant for him and his family being back in New Zealand,” said head coach Andrew Webster.
“He stood out as one of the best wingers in the competition, if not the best.
“His yardage carries were unbelievable while the tries, and the way he scored so many of them, were the icing on the cake.
“Not only that, his defence came a long way with how reliable he is, understanding where he’s got to be for the team, to make the right decision.”
Thanks to his impressive season, Watene-Zelezniak has now scored 37 tries in 47 appearances for the Warriors.
Should he score 14 times in 2024, he will join the NRL's 100 try club, having previously scored 49 times for the Panthers and Bulldogs.
He could also earn his 200th NRL appearance if he plays 10 games.
